Does the EU AI Act apply to my business?

Very possibly, even if you're based in the UK. The Act reaches businesses that place AI systems on the EU market or whose AI affects people in the EU — not just companies inside it. The free check gives you a clear answer for your specific situation.

What is Article 4?

It's the AI-literacy obligation. Businesses must make sure the staff who use AI systems have enough training to understand what those systems do and the risks involved. It has applied since February 2025, which is why training is the most common first action.

What are the deadlines?

Article 4 has applied since February 2025. The main body of obligations and penalties comes into force in August 2026. Getting your team trained now keeps you ahead of enforcement rather than reacting to it.
